- Cheek kissing is common in major cities. When in doubt, handshaking is acceptable. While communication can be direct and passionate, this is rarely meant as offense. Be mindful of sensitive topics, such as the Falkland Islands (Islas Malvinas) or domestic politics, and avoid making comparative remarks about neighboring countries.
À propos de ce jour férié
National Sovereignty Day is a public holiday in Argentina, observed on November 20. It commemorates the 1845 Battle of Vuelta de Obligado, marking the resistance against an Anglo-French blockade of the Río de la Plata. The holiday emphasizes the right of the government to control navigation within its internal waters.
